League leaders, Enugu Rangers, believe they are on course to win the Nigerian Premier Football League (NPFL) title for the first time since they last took the crown in 2016.


Rangers are atop the table with 48 points after 27 matches, which is a point above second-placed Lobi Stars and three ahead of third and fourth-placed Remo Stars and Enyimba respectively.
The Flying Antelopes will take on Akure side, Sunshine Stars, at the Nnamdi Azikiwe Stadium as the league returns after the states’ FA Cup finals break.

Looking forward to another victory at the arena that has become a slaughter ground for the Fidelis Ilechukwu boys, Rangers’ defensive midfielder, Ejike Ugochukwu, said his dream is to join the league of Flying Antelopes’ greats, who crowned their stay in Enugu with the league title.


“I believe that we have all it takes to be crowned champions, but we are taking the matches one at a time as no two gamesare the same,” he said.

“We respect every team in the premiership, but we don’t fear any. With the discipline, determination, and hard work from everybody in our team, I am optimistic that we will end the season well,” he added.

The youngster, who joined Enugu Rangers from an amateur side this season, sees the game against Sunshine Stars as one ordained to aid his team’s passage to the title.
Elsewhere, Enyimba Coach, Finidi George, has assured his team’s fans that their game against Kano Pillars today will help them consolidate their position among the top sides in the league this season.

The defending champions will move to the second position if they defeat Pillars and Lobi Stars and Remo Stars fail to win their away games against Gombe United and Sporting Lagos.

Speaking on the midweek game yesterday in Aba, George said his boys are determined to return to the continent next season, adding that victory over Kano Pillars will aid them in achieving that goal.


“It is an important match against Kano Pillars; you all know that I have been away for some time, and it is good to be back for the club assignment .

“We will try to get the best result and anything short of winning is not good enough, so we will do everything possible to get the result in the match,” he said.

He assured Enyimba fans of an entertaining evening, saying: “I think we should expect good football. The players are in good form and hopefully, we will get the result against a good side like Kano Pillars.”

Other matches lined up for today are Sporting Lagos against Remo Stars, Gombe United versus Lobi Stars, Bayelsa United against Heartland, Akwa United versus Doma United, Shooting Stars against Kwara United and the game between Bendel Insurance and Niger Tornadoes in Benin.

The Rivers United versus Katsina United game has been postponed by the NPFL to allow Rivers United to prepare for their CAF Confederation Cup quarterfinal second-leg tie in Algiers against USM Alger.
